Pilsner Beer – World Beer
The pilsner style of beer spread across the world (1850- 1900):
-improved technology (refrigeration) -improved transportation -immigration from Europe
Lambic
• Very old beer style. • Use of barley and wheat
malts. • Spontaneous
fermentation by yeast and bacteria (very complex). • Lactic sour flavors. • No hop character. • May be flavored with fruit.
